Iraq is a country of civilizations, and its human heritage extended beyond its borders, and influenced all other civilizations. Its land is full of archaeological sites that exceed tens of thousands, and only a few have been discovered. Despite this, its sciences and knowledge have filled the horizons of the world, and its monuments have adorned the museums of the world. And the province of Al-Qadisiyah, which is one of the most rich Iraqi provinces with many archaeological sites, where the archaeological surveys conducted by the Antiquities Authority revealed to us that there are more than 1,000 archaeological sites in it dating back to different ages of civilization, and it is believed that there would be twice that number if the archaeological surveys continued.

College goals

Work on introducing society to the importance of Iraqi antiquities as the identity of this country and the legacy of humanity since ancient times.
Preparing and preparing qualified scientific staff to work in archaeological institutions and museums.
Involving teaching staff and students with local and foreign excavation missions to carry out excavation work in archaeological sites.
The numbers of angels specialized in reading clay figures that contain cuneiform writings (Sumerian, Akkadian, Babylonian, Assyrian and other ancient languages), due to the presence of huge numbers of them that exceed thousands preserved in the stores of the Iraqi Museum, waiting for someone to decipher their symbols to learn a lot about the civilization and legacy of this country full of the achievements of the ancient Iraqis Sciences, knowledge, laws, and more.
Preparing specialists in maintenance and restoration in order to advance the painful reality of the antiquities of Iraq, which need qualified people to maintain and restore them.
Providing scientific consultations on the archaeological reality of the state institutions and sectors in order to promote the advancement of the cultural reality of the country.
The college is a sponsoring institution for the archaeological heritage of Al-Qadisiyah Governorate.
The college seeks to establish a museum specialized in the effects of Al-Qadisiyah Governorate, which are found during excavations in archaeological sites.
Providing specialized studies in the field of archaeological field.
Holding scientific conferences and seminars in the field of specialization.
